Web Components

Developers can create custom, reusable, encapsulated HTML tags for the web using Web Components. Components use the Custom Element standard, frequently in combination with the Shadow DOM, HTML Templates, and ES Modules.

The semantic dom diff plugin uses some global variables like __mocha_context__
and __snapshot__
which are only available in a karma mocha context. When it's user in other test runners, or karma without mocha, it crashes with an unhelpful message.
We should check for these variables, and throw a helpful error to the user that explains this plugin can only be used in Karma.
